How about improving the "Search Guide" with a future programme notification?

It would work like this :-

1. Enter the key words of the programme name

2. The system would automatically notify you if the programme appears after the EPG is updated.

3. Maybe it could even record it for you if the search name is a perfect match

What you think?

Make sure you have PriorityRecordings.exe in your PostProcessing.bat file, and it will run after your episode guide is updated. Alternatively, I belive if you press the Ctrl-Y or the yellow button you can manually run the scheduler from within XRecord.
